CVE-2024-40712
A path traversal vulnerability allows an attacker with a low-privileged account and local access to the system to perform local privilege escalation (LPE).
HIGH 7.8EPSS 0.29%
Does this matter?
High impact if exploited, but EPSS currently rates exploitation as unlikely (0.29%). Schedule it in the normal patch cycle and watch for a rise in EPSS or a public exploit.
